The Role:

This is a multi-site role, focused on coordinating and planning spray programmes across multiple sites. While you'll hold a PA1 and PA6 and be happy to jump on the sprayer when needed, your main focus will be on:

  • Plan, schedule, and coordinate all spray applications across the sites.
  • Supporting and overseeing a small team of sprayer operators (3-4 people).
  • Assist with spraying as needed.
  • Ensure all applications are carried out in line with compliance and best practice.
  • Maintain accurate spray records and chemical inventory.
  • Ensure all equipment is correctly maintained and calibrated.

About You:

  • You'll hold PA1 and PA6. PA9 would be advantageous, but training and support can be given.
  • Previous experience in a spraying role.
  • Confident planning, scheduling, and managing workload across multiple sites.
  • Organised, practical, and happy to step in and support as needed.
  • Flexible to work longer hours during peak periods.
